A Sunbury teenager has denied carrying out the Parsons Green terror attack which injured 30 people.
Ahmed Hassan Mohammed Ali, 18, of Cavendish Road, is accused of attempted murder and using the chemical compound TATP to cause an explosion that was likely to endanger life.
He allegedly built and placed an explosive device, which partially exploded, on a train at the tube station on September 15 last year.
The teenager appeared at the Old Bailey via video link from Belmarsh jail, speaking only to deny both charges.
Hassan was remanded in custody for a two-week trial from March 5.
A further hearing was also set for February 23.
